Dixon 1997 ) were used. Of the 103 sediments studied, 11
exceed the PEC for Cd (all in the Odo-Iyaalaro); two exceed
the PEC for Cr; four exceed the PEC for Cu (one from Odo-
Iyaalaro and three from Ibeshe River); three exceed the PEC
for Pb and four exceed the PEC for Zn. Forty of the sedi-
ments were above the Dutch sediment guideline for Cu and
four (three from Odo-Iyaalaro during the dry season) exceed
the guideline for Zn.
